Across TCGA cell cohorts, FAM166C RNA expression is significantly associated with the go_rna of many other GO terms, with 2,478 significant associations in total. LUNG_SCLC shows the largest number of these associations.

The most reproducible FAM166C-associated GO terms across cancer lineages are Regulation of syncytium formation by plasma membrane fusion, ATP synthesis coupled electron transport, and Mitochondrial ATP synthesis coupled electron transport. Each is linked with FAM166C in more than 8 cancer types. Because this analysis shows association rather than direction, both FAM166C-to-partner and partner-to-FAM166C results are reported.
